Sodium tripolyphosphate is a white powder crystal with good fluidity. The density of type 1 is 2.62g/cm³, and the density of type 2 is 2.57g/cm³. Melting point 622ºC. It is easily soluble in water, and its aqueous solution is alkaline.
Solubility: soluble in water, 20g/100mL (20ºC)
Sodium triphosphate (STPP or sodium tripolyphosphate) is an inorganic compound with formula Na5P3O10. It is the sodium salt of the polyphosphate penta-anion, which is the conjugate base of triphosphoric acid. It is produced on a large scale as a component of many domestic and industrial products, especially
Detergents.
Environmental problems associated with eutrophication are attributed to its widespreaduse.

Function in detergent industry:
STPP is a good auxiliary in detergent industry, the usual dosage is about 10~35%, the function of STPP in detergent system are:
1. Soften the hard water by reacting with metal ions of Ca2+, Mg2+, Fe3+ and others to make them from insoluble to soluble Na5P3O10+Ca2+ ---> Na3(CaP3O10)+2Na+
2. Enhancing the emulsifying and dispersing power, to increase the solubility of protein and dust which normally existing in the fabrics from daily life
3. Buffering agent, to make the pH value of detergent solution on the level of 9~9.5, so that those acid dirt can be easily removed from fabrics
4. Anti-caking agent for detergent powder. Since detergent powder is easily caking in exposed air, STPP can absorb the moisture and become Hexahydrate, which is dry and free flowing.
